Litšobotsi tsa mantlha tsaPhofo ea nano-molybdenum carbide e ntle haholo e lokisitsoeng ka mokhoa o khethehileng oa ts'ebetso ke letlooeng le nang le mahlakore a tšeletseng le haufi (a = 3.004Å, c = 4.722Å), le letlooeng la cubic le shebaneng le sefahleho (lattice constant 4.14Å) anaerobic acid ha e arabele le molybdenum carbide, empa e qhibiliha ka har'a nitric acid le aqua regia, le pula ea carbon. Bongata ba 9.18g/cm3, ntlha ea ho qhibiliha ea 2.69 thousand ± 500C. E na le ntlha e phahameng ea ho qhibiliha le boima bo phahameng, botsitso bo botle ba mocheso le botsitso ba mechini, khanyetso e ntle ea ho bola.
1 nm ea molybdenum carbide ultrafine molybdenum carbide phofo e ka sebelisoa e le thepa ea ho roala, e ka boela ea sebelisoa e le thepa e ekelitsoeng, e sebelisoang haholo maemong a fapaneng a mocheso o phahameng, ho khohlela le ho hanyetsa lik'hemik'hale;
Ka ho kopanya molybdenum carbide e ntle le WC, eketsa lanthanide e loketseng e sintered ka mekhoa ea tlhahiso ea carbide, u ka fumana kabo ea mohato oa binder, carbide e teteaneng le e ntle ea molybdenum carbide e thehiloeng ka samente.
